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Google Chrome versions prior to 123.0.6312.58
Description
The issue is related to incorrect security UI in Google Chrome, allowing a remote attacker to perform UI spoofing via a crafted HTML page. This can be achieved by exploiting the incorrect limitation of visualized UI layers. The estimated number of potentially affected devices worldwide is not provided. There is no information about real-world incidents where this issue was exploited.
Recommendations
For versions prior to 123.0.6312.58, update to version 123.0.6312.58 or later to resolve the issue. As a temporary workaround, consider restricting the use of crafted HTML pages to minimize the risk of exploitation. Avoid using Google Chrome for sensitive operations until the issue is resolved.
